Putin's threats do not scare us - Italy’s Meloni

The West's deterrence in Ukraine is a guarantee against escalation, Italian Prime Minister Giorgia Meloni said Monday amid threats of retaliation from Russian President Vladimir Putin after Friday's Moscow concert hall terror attack he is linking to Kyiv despite no evidence.

Macron: Europe achieves progress in unity, support for Ukraine

French President Emmanuel Macron believes Europe is showing more and more unity and is significantly strengthening its decision-making regarding support for Ukraine. That is why in the conclusions of the European Council, the word "intensely" appears for the first time in relation to supporting Ukraine.

Mass shooting in Russia: Belarus envoy leaves Putin's version in shambles

The Ambassador of Belarus to the Russian Federation, Dmitry Krutoy, said his country's security agencies helped the Russians catch the suspects in the terrorist attack that targeted the Crocus City Hall concert venue near Moscow, and that the perpetrators could be planning to flee across the Russian-Belarusian border.
